Standard 1: Training and Assessment
Summary:
Key Standard One ensures that training organisations provide outstanding learning programs services. This includes meeting the provisions of the accredited course and meeting that instructional personnel and assessors are properly competent and up-to-date in their vocational competencies.

Best Practices
- Trained Teachers and Assessors: Guarantee all training staff and assessors acquire the stipulated qualifications as defined in the course curriculum. This entails holding the TAE40116 Qualification or its updated qualification. - Skill Competency and Currency: Teachers and assessors must present contemporary occupational skills and modern relevance in the areas they coach. This can be evidenced through professional activities, further education, and modern work experience in the relevant industry. - Evaluation Procedures: Create and apply resilient assessment instruments and procedures that suit with the assessment guidelines and evidence standards. Frequently assess and substantiate these aids to ensure they remain applicable and valuable.

Scenario

An educational body providing a Certificate III in Culinary Arts must ensure that its instructors have up-to-date and relevant trade experience, such as recent employment in a commercial kitchen, and participate in regular professional development activities, such as industry seminars.
